Water Leaks

A window that is leaking could cause costly damage to ceilings and walls. This is why it is crucial to act immediately whenever you notice water seeping through your windows. Faulty Hinges

Window hinges are a mechanical part that needs regular maintenance. They can wear out and Www.257634.Xyz damaged, 257634.xyz making it difficult to open or shut the window. If you have a problem with your windows, it is essential that you get the hinges repaired as soon as you can to keep your home safe from weather and 257634 unauthorised access.

If your uPVC window isn't closing properly, it may be because the hinges are worn out. This is a common issue and can be resolved by following a few steps. First, you'll need to remove the old hinges from the frame. Then, you'll need to replace them with new hinges. When replacing the hinges, ensure that you are using the correct type of screws and are fitted correctly. Check the dimensions of the screws because uPVC frames are different from timber frames.

Stuck Handles

A issue with the handle or mechanism is likely to be the primary be the reason for a stuck uPVC. These mechanisms can be repaired within a short period of time to ensure that windows will continue to function properly. To avoid any issues it is crucial to clean and maintain uPVC Windows.

The most common uPVC window handles used are espagnolette handle. These operate a multipoint locking system that adds to the security of the window, with cams that look like mushrooms that secure into the frame of the window that it keeps. The handle is typically capable of opening and closing the window without difficulty. If the handle becomes stuck it could be due to an issue with the spindle inside the handle.

It is a good thing that replacing a uPVC handle an easy task that almost anyone can do with basic tools and knowledge. The key to successful replacement is to identify the type of handle you have, measuring the length of the spindle, and then purchasing a replacement handle that is similar to the size of the one you have. Once you have the proper tools and the replacement part, the process shouldn't take more than 30 minutes.
